1
0
mirror of https://github.com/phpbb/phpbb.git synced 2025-08-01 22:40:39 +02:00

- introduce new function build_url to easily build a valid url from the user->page object as well as optionally removing certain keys

- changed attachment config to utilize the config build methods
- cleaned up posting.php
- the submit/delete_post functions are now usable (functions_posting.php)
- adjusted header icons (transparency)
- a bunch of fixes for mssql
- bug fixes


git-svn-id: file:///svn/phpbb/trunk@5902 89ea8834-ac86-4346-8a33-228a782c2dd0
This commit is contained in:
Meik Sievertsen
2006-05-12 20:52:58 +00:00
parent 7dd067bf5a
commit a8d99f2228
48 changed files with 2015 additions and 1957 deletions

View File

@@ -563,19 +563,19 @@ CREATE TABLE phpbb_posts (
enable_smilies INT2 DEFAULT '1' NOT NULL,
enable_magic_url INT2 DEFAULT '1' NOT NULL,
enable_sig INT2 DEFAULT '1' NOT NULL,
post_username varchar(255),
post_subject TEXT,
post_text TEXT,
post_username varchar(255) NULL,
post_subject TEXT NOT NULL,
post_text TEXT NOT NULL,
post_checksum varchar(32) NOT NULL,
post_encoding varchar(20) DEFAULT 'iso-8859-1' NOT NULL,
post_attachment INT2 DEFAULT '0' NOT NULL,
bbcode_bitfield INT4 DEFAULT '0' NOT NULL,
bbcode_uid varchar(5) DEFAULT '' NOT NULL,
post_edit_time INT4 DEFAULT '0' NOT NULL,
post_edit_reason TEXT,
post_edit_user INT4 DEFAULT '0' NOT NULL,
post_edit_count INT2 DEFAULT '0' NOT NULL,
post_edit_locked INT2 DEFAULT '0' NOT NULL,
post_edit_time INT4 DEFAULT '0' NULL,
post_edit_reason TEXT NULL,
post_edit_user INT4 DEFAULT '0' NULL,
post_edit_count INT2 DEFAULT '0' NULL,
post_edit_locked INT2 DEFAULT '0' NULL,
PRIMARY KEY (post_id),
CHECK (topic_id>=0),
CHECK (forum_id>=0),
@@ -915,7 +915,7 @@ CREATE SEQUENCE phpbb_smilies_seq;
CREATE TABLE phpbb_smilies (
smiley_id INT2 DEFAULT nextval('phpbb_smilies_seq'),
code varchar(10),
code varchar(50),
emotion varchar(50),
smiley_url varchar(50),
smiley_width INT2 NOT NULL,
@@ -962,7 +962,7 @@ CREATE TABLE phpbb_styles_template (
template_name varchar(255) NOT NULL,
template_copyright varchar(255) NOT NULL,
template_path varchar(100) NOT NULL,
bbcode_bitfield INT4 DEFAULT '0' NOT NULL,
bbcode_bitfield INT4 DEFAULT '6921' NOT NULL,
template_storedb INT2 DEFAULT '0' NOT NULL,
PRIMARY KEY (template_id),
CHECK (bbcode_bitfield>=0)
@@ -1217,31 +1217,31 @@ CREATE TABLE phpbb_users (
user_id INT4 DEFAULT nextval('phpbb_users_seq'),
user_type INT2 DEFAULT '0' NOT NULL,
group_id INT4 DEFAULT '3' NOT NULL,
user_permissions TEXT,
user_perm_from INT4 DEFAULT '0' NOT NULL,
user_permissions TEXT NULL,
user_perm_from INT4 DEFAULT '0' NULL,
user_ip varchar(40) DEFAULT '' NOT NULL,
user_regdate INT4 DEFAULT '0' NOT NULL,
username varchar(255) DEFAULT '' NOT NULL,
user_password varchar(40) DEFAULT '' NOT NULL,
user_passchg INT4 DEFAULT '0' NOT NULL,
user_passchg INT4 DEFAULT '0' NULL,
user_email varchar(100) DEFAULT '' NOT NULL,
user_email_hash INT8 DEFAULT '0' NOT NULL,
user_birthday varchar(10) DEFAULT '' NOT NULL,
user_birthday varchar(10) DEFAULT '' NULL,
user_lastvisit INT4 DEFAULT '0' NOT NULL,
user_lastmark INT4 DEFAULT '0' NOT NULL,
user_lastpost_time INT4 DEFAULT '0' NOT NULL,
user_lastpage varchar(200) DEFAULT '' NOT NULL,
user_last_confirm_key varchar(10) DEFAULT '' NOT NULL,
user_warnings INT2 DEFAULT '0' NOT NULL,
user_last_warning INT4 DEFAULT '0' NOT NULL,
user_login_attempts INT4 DEFAULT '0' NOT NULL,
user_last_confirm_key varchar(10) DEFAULT '' NULL,
user_warnings INT2 DEFAULT '0' NULL,
user_last_warning INT4 DEFAULT '0' NULL,
user_login_attempts INT4 DEFAULT '0' NULL,
user_posts INT4 DEFAULT '0' NOT NULL,
user_lang varchar(30) DEFAULT '' NOT NULL,
user_timezone decimal(5,2) DEFAULT '0.0' NOT NULL,
user_dst INT2 DEFAULT '0' NOT NULL,
user_dateformat varchar(30) DEFAULT 'd M Y H:i' NOT NULL,
user_style INT2 DEFAULT '0' NOT NULL,
user_rank INT4 DEFAULT '0',
user_rank INT4 DEFAULT '0' NULL,
user_colour varchar(6) DEFAULT '' NOT NULL,
user_new_privmsg INT2 DEFAULT '0' NOT NULL,
user_unread_privmsg INT2 DEFAULT '0' NOT NULL,
@@ -1268,20 +1268,20 @@ CREATE TABLE phpbb_users (
user_avatar_type INT2 DEFAULT '0' NOT NULL,
user_avatar_width INT2 DEFAULT '0' NOT NULL,
user_avatar_height INT2 DEFAULT '0' NOT NULL,
user_sig TEXT,
user_sig_bbcode_uid varchar(5) DEFAULT '' NOT NULL,
user_sig_bbcode_bitfield INT4 DEFAULT '0' NOT NULL,
user_from varchar(100) DEFAULT '' NOT NULL,
user_icq varchar(15) DEFAULT '' NOT NULL,
user_aim varchar(255) DEFAULT '' NOT NULL,
user_yim varchar(255) DEFAULT '' NOT NULL,
user_msnm varchar(255) DEFAULT '' NOT NULL,
user_jabber varchar(255) DEFAULT '' NOT NULL,
user_website varchar(200) DEFAULT '' NOT NULL,
user_occ varchar(255) DEFAULT '' NOT NULL,
user_interests varchar(255) DEFAULT '' NOT NULL,
user_sig TEXT NULL,
user_sig_bbcode_uid varchar(5) DEFAULT '' NULL,
user_sig_bbcode_bitfield INT4 DEFAULT '0' NULL,
user_from varchar(100) DEFAULT '' NULL,
user_icq varchar(15) DEFAULT '' NULL,
user_aim varchar(255) DEFAULT '' NULL,
user_yim varchar(255) DEFAULT '' NULL,
user_msnm varchar(255) DEFAULT '' NULL,
user_jabber varchar(255) DEFAULT '' NULL,
user_website varchar(200) DEFAULT '' NULL,
user_occ varchar(255) DEFAULT '' NULL,
user_interests varchar(255) DEFAULT '' NULL,
user_actkey varchar(32) DEFAULT '' NOT NULL,
user_newpasswd varchar(32) DEFAULT '' NOT NULL,
user_newpasswd varchar(32) DEFAULT '' NULL,
PRIMARY KEY (user_id),
CHECK (user_posts>=0),
CHECK (user_new_privmsg>=0),